According to a new technical market research report, POLYMERIC FOAMS from BCC Research, the U.S. market for polymeric foams will amount to an estimated 5.6 billion pounds in 2010, but is expected to increase to nearly 8.6 billion pounds in 2015.

Rehrig Pacific Company, a leading manufacturer of reusable plastic pallets, crates and containers for the material handling and many food & beverage industries, is pleased to announce a new line of extruded plastic sheet products including slip sheets, divider sheets, tier sheets, and pallet pads.

Actuators are devices that convert electrical energy into mechanical energy, such as the battery-powered device inside a cell phone that causes the phone to vibrate.
